European Number of Persons Employed of Software Publishing by Country

France leads in software publishing employment in Europe with 95.35 thousand individuals, up 2.12% from last year. Sweden and Germany follow, showing significant year-on-year increases of 6.31% and 3.04%, respectively. Spain and Portugal also exhibit notable growth, with variations of 5.42% and 12.74%. Conversely, Greece and Lithuania report declines, with Greece showing a sharp reduction of 13.58% and Lithuania dropping by 3.8%. Most countries maintain modest annual changes, indicating a stable but growing sector overall.
